Immunogen: Synthetic peptide corresponding to aa800-852 from the C-terminal of human ChREBP, isoform 1/alpha.
ChREBP is a transcription factor involved in activating genes that encode enzymes of fatty acid biosynthesis in liver and adipose. This protein may have relevance to lipid metabolism, obesity, and type II diabetes. Applications: Suitable for use in Chromatin Immunoprecipitation, Immunofluorescence, Western Blot and Immunohistochemistry. Other applications not tested. Recommended Dilutions: Immunofluorescence: 1:100-1:500 Immunohistochemistry: Formalin-fixed paraffin-embedded sections Western Blot: 1:1000 detects a band at ~95kD Optimal dilutions to be determined by the researcher. Storage and Stability: May be stored at 4C. For long-term storage, aliquot and store at 4C. Do not freeze. Aliquots are stable for 12 months after receipt. For maximum recovery of product, centrifuge the original vial prior to removing the cap. Further dilutions can be made in assay buffer.
